Vintage is a character in the Splatoon manga. He first appeared in Volume 8 and is a member and leader of Team X-Blood.

Appearance

Vintage is a male Inkling who wears Fake Contacts, Takoroka Nylon Vintage, and Orca Hi-Tops. He has the "Mush-Cut" hairstyle, and his main weapon is the Ballpoint Splatling. His hair color is aqua blue, transitioning into red, which is unique to him and his team. He also has a unique red eye color with crimson streaks through it.

Personality

Vintage does not talk often. He seems to disapprove of anyone lower than Rank X, calling them losers, saying that it's impossible to defeat him, or both. He is very calm, cold, and does not get flustered easily, and only seems to become angry when an unserious Inkling (such as Gloves) suggests that they possibly could make a good X-Ranker or when Goggles tries to pants him.

In Volume 10, Skull tells Team Blue and some bystanders that he and Vintage were on the same team a while back, which included Aviators and Omega as well; however, Skull decided to leave along with Aviators to form a new team due to his thirst for power, which he says Vintage had too. This leads to him saying that he wants to show Vintage the fun of battles, as he had discovered prior from Team Blue.

Trivia

  • Vintage has an ability that lets him sense other people's movements, which is known as X-Zone. It seems that only he and Omega have this ability.
  • Vintage likes extra-spicy food.
  • Vintage and Omega are childhood friends.
  • He once invited Double Egg to his favorite restaurant, but it was too spicy for Double Egg.
  • When getting pantsed, Vintage's privates are censored like other characters, but unlike them who have symbols of their species, Vintage's censor is his team's symbol. He shares this trait with Emperor and Double Egg.
  • He was on Team Order for the final Splatfest.
  • In Volume 9, he smashed the wishing board in Skipper Pavilion, believing that only the weak and desperate relied on those things. However, at the very end of Volume 11, he can be seen holding an ema (shown above), which are found on said wishing board. This ties in to some trivia about him in the Inkling Almanac, stating that "After the tournament, he secretly hung up a vision board with X-Blood's new goal written on it." In the original Japanese almanac, it is called an ema.
